Practical Applications of RemoteIoT Monitoring
RemoteIoT monitoring finds applications in various industries, each benefiting from its unique capabilities. Below are some examples:
Industrial Automation
In the industrial sector, RemoteIoT monitoring is used to oversee machinery and equipment. It helps in predictive maintenance, reducing downtime, and optimizing performance. For instance, a manufacturing plant can use RemoteIoT to monitor the temperature and pressure of machines, ensuring they operate within safe limits.
Healthcare
In healthcare, RemoteIoT monitoring is instrumental in managing medical devices and patient data. Hospitals can use the platform to track the status of critical equipment, such as ventilators and infusion pumps, ensuring they are always functional and ready for use.
How to Set Up RemoteIoT Monitoring
Setting up RemoteIoT monitoring is a straightforward process that involves a few key steps:
- Device Registration: Begin by registering your IoT devices on the RemoteIoT platform. This involves providing device details and assigning unique identifiers.
- Configuration: Configure the devices to transmit data to the platform. This may involve installing specific software or firmware updates.
- Dashboard Customization: Customize your dashboard to display the metrics and insights that matter most to your operations.
- Testing: Conduct thorough testing to ensure that data is being transmitted accurately and that alerts are functioning as expected.
Essential Tools for RemoteIoT Monitoring
To maximize the effectiveness of RemoteIoT monitoring, users can leverage a variety of tools and resources. Some of the essential tools include:
- IoT Gateways: These devices act as intermediaries between IoT devices and the RemoteIoT platform, facilitating data transmission.
- Data Analytics Software: Advanced analytics tools help in processing and interpreting the data collected from IoT devices.
- Mobile Applications: RemoteIoT offers mobile apps that allow users to monitor their devices on the go, providing flexibility and convenience.

Challenges in RemoteIoT Monitoring and Solutions
While RemoteIoT monitoring offers numerous benefits, it is not without its challenges. Some of the common issues include:
- Data Overload: The sheer volume of data generated by IoT devices can be overwhelming. To address this, users can implement data filtering and prioritization techniques.
- Connectivity Issues: Ensuring consistent connectivity is crucial for effective monitoring. RemoteIoT provides robust solutions to mitigate connectivity challenges, such as failover mechanisms and redundant connections.
- Security Concerns: As with any digital platform, security is a top priority. RemoteIoT employs cutting-edge security measures to protect against cyber threats.
